Discovery Point
Dive into a world filled with adventure and inspiration, and climb aboard Captain Scott’s Antarctic ship, RRS Discovery. Take on trails and playful activities throughout Discovery Point, designed to keep young explorers entertained, before hopping aboard RRS Discovery to uncover the secrets of life below deck.

100 Years of RRS Discovery
Discover life aboard four generations of vessels named the Royal Research Ship Discovery. Find out more about the Discovery Investigations, and explore the legacy of the work of RRS Discovery’s crew in 1925, and how it continues to shape what we know about ocean science today, in this rare opportunity to uncover tales from working scientific ships.
Endurance in 3D
The remarkable story of Shackleton’s survival is brought from the seabed to the surface this summer, through an incredibly intricate 3D printed scale model of the Endurance shipwreck. Peer at the ship’s helm, see details of the deck, and rediscover The Boss’ extraordinary legacy.

Verdant Works Museum
Step back in time and weave your way through Victorian Dundee. Hidden within a mill that’s almost 200 years old lies a world of wonder, for the perfect family day out with a difference. Hear the roar of machinery, dress up, and enjoy a day out with the kids that’s filled with fun!
